.allmyblogs-grid{display:grid;grid-template-columns:repeat(var(--allmyblogs-columns,3),minmax(0,1fr));gap:24px;margin:24px 0}
.allmyblogs-list{display:grid;gap:20px;margin:24px 0}
.allmyblogs-card{position:relative;background:linear-gradient(180deg,#ffffff 0%,#fffdf7 100%);border:1px solid rgba(200,157,33,.18);border-radius:24px;overflow:hidden;box-shadow:0 12px 28px rgba(0,0,0,.06);transition:transform .25s ease,box-shadow .25s ease,border-color .25s ease}
.allmyblogs-card:hover{transform:translateY(-6px);box-shadow:0 18px 36px rgba(0,0,0,.12);border-color:rgba(200,157,33,.45)}
.allmyblogs-card-link{display:block;color:inherit;text-decoration:none !important;height:100%}
.allmyblogs-card-inner-list{display:grid;grid-template-columns:minmax(220px,340px) 1fr}
.allmyblogs-thumb-wrap{position:relative;aspect-ratio:16/10;overflow:hidden;background:linear-gradient(180deg,#faf6e6 0%,#f0dfaa 100%)}
.allmyblogs-list .allmyblogs-thumb-wrap{height:100%;aspect-ratio:auto;min-height:100%}
.allmyblogs-thumb{width:100%;height:100%;object-fit:cover;transition:transform .45s ease}
.allmyblogs-card:hover .allmyblogs-thumb{transform:scale(1.04)}
.allmyblogs-no-thumb{display:flex;align-items:center;justify-content:center;height:100%;min-height:220px;padding:28px;text-align:center;color:#7a620c;font-weight:700;letter-spacing:.04em}
.allmyblogs-gold-shine{position:absolute;inset:0;background:linear-gradient(120deg,transparent 20%,rgba(255,255,255,.35) 45%,transparent 70%);transform:translateX(-120%);transition:transform .7s ease;pointer-events:none}
.allmyblogs-card:hover .allmyblogs-gold-shine{transform:translateX(120%)}
.allmyblogs-content{padding:20px 20px 18px}
.allmyblogs-meta{display:flex;flex-wrap:wrap;gap:8px;align-items:center;margin-bottom:10px;font-size:12px}
.allmyblogs-pill{display:inline-block;padding:6px 11px;border-radius:999px;background:linear-gradient(180deg,#fff5cf,#e9cb71);color:#5f4800;font-weight:700;letter-spacing:.03em;line-height:1}
.allmyblogs-date,.allmyblogs-author,.allmyblogs-cats{color:#8a7b50}
.allmyblogs-title{margin:0 0 10px;font-size:clamp(20px,2vw,24px);line-height:1.25;color:#2f2500}
.allmyblogs-excerpt{margin:0 0 16px;color:#5b5650;line-height:1.65;font-size:15px}
.allmyblogs-readmore{display:inline-flex;align-items:center;gap:8px;color:#a77900;font-weight:700}
.allmyblogs-readmore:after{content:"→";transition:transform .2s ease}
.allmyblogs-card:hover .allmyblogs-readmore:after{transform:translateX(3px)}
.allmyblogs-empty{padding:24px;border-radius:22px;background:#fff;border:1px solid rgba(200,157,33,.18);color:#5b5650}
.allmyblogs-pagination{display:flex;flex-wrap:wrap;gap:10px;align-items:center;justify-content:center;margin:28px 0 10px}
.allmyblogs-pagination a,.allmyblogs-pagination span{display:inline-flex;align-items:center;justify-content:center;min-width:42px;min-height:42px;padding:0 14px;border-radius:999px;text-decoration:none !important;font-weight:700;transition:all .2s ease}
.allmyblogs-pagination a{background:linear-gradient(180deg,#fff5cf,#e9cb71);color:#5f4800;border:1px solid rgba(200,157,33,.28)}
.allmyblogs-pagination a:hover{transform:translateY(-2px);box-shadow:0 8px 18px rgba(0,0,0,.08)}
.allmyblogs-pagination .current{background:#fff;color:#2f2500;border:1px solid rgba(200,157,33,.32);box-shadow:0 8px 18px rgba(0,0,0,.05)}
.allmyblogs-load-more-wrap{display:flex;justify-content:center;margin:28px 0 10px}
.allmyblogs-load-more{display:inline-flex;align-items:center;gap:8px;padding:14px 24px;border-radius:999px;background:linear-gradient(180deg,#fff5cf,#e9cb71);color:#5f4800;text-decoration:none !important;font-weight:700;border:1px solid rgba(200,157,33,.28);transition:all .2s ease}
.allmyblogs-load-more:hover{transform:translateY(-2px);box-shadow:0 10px 22px rgba(0,0,0,.08)}
.allmyblogs-home-wrap{margin:24px 0 40px}
.allmyblogs-hero{display:grid;grid-template-columns:1.4fr 1fr;gap:24px;margin-bottom:30px}
.allmyblogs-hero-main,.allmyblogs-hero-side{background:linear-gradient(180deg,#ffffff 0%,#fffdf7 100%);border:1px solid rgba(200,157,33,.18);border-radius:28px;overflow:hidden;box-shadow:0 12px 28px rgba(0,0,0,.06)}
.allmyblogs-hero-main .allmyblogs-thumb-wrap{aspect-ratio:16/8}
.allmyblogs-hero-main .allmyblogs-content{padding:24px}
.allmyblogs-hero-title{margin:0 0 12px;font-size:clamp(28px,3vw,40px);line-height:1.15;color:#2f2500}
.allmyblogs-hero-side-list{display:grid;gap:0}
.allmyblogs-hero-side-item{display:grid;grid-template-columns:150px 1fr;text-decoration:none !important;color:inherit;border-bottom:1px solid rgba(200,157,33,.12);min-height:145px}
.allmyblogs-hero-side-item:last-child{border-bottom:none}
.allmyblogs-hero-side-thumb{background:linear-gradient(180deg,#faf6e6 0%,#f0dfaa 100%);height:100%}
.allmyblogs-hero-side-thumb img{width:100%;height:100%;object-fit:cover}
.allmyblogs-hero-side-content{padding:16px 18px}
.allmyblogs-section-title{margin:28px 0 16px;color:#3b2d00;font-size:clamp(22px,2.3vw,30px)}
.allmyblogs-search-wrap{margin:0 0 24px;padding:18px;background:linear-gradient(180deg,#ffffff 0%,#fffdf7 100%);border:1px solid rgba(200,157,33,.18);border-radius:24px;box-shadow:0 12px 28px rgba(0,0,0,.04)}
.allmyblogs-search-form{display:grid;grid-template-columns:1fr auto;gap:12px}
.allmyblogs-search-input{width:100%;min-height:52px;padding:0 18px;border-radius:999px;border:1px solid rgba(200,157,33,.24);background:#fff;color:#2f2500}
.allmyblogs-search-button{min-height:52px;padding:0 22px;border-radius:999px;border:1px solid rgba(200,157,33,.28);background:linear-gradient(180deg,#fff5cf,#e9cb71);color:#5f4800;font-weight:700;cursor:pointer}
.allmyblogs-search-note{margin:10px 0 0;color:#8a7b50;font-size:13px}
.allmyblogs-section-shell{position:relative}
.allmyblogs-loading{opacity:.55;pointer-events:none}
@media (max-width:980px){.allmyblogs-grid{grid-template-columns:repeat(2,minmax(0,1fr))}.allmyblogs-card-inner-list{grid-template-columns:1fr}.allmyblogs-hero{grid-template-columns:1fr}}
@media (max-width:640px){.allmyblogs-grid{grid-template-columns:1fr}.allmyblogs-hero-side-item{grid-template-columns:1fr}.allmyblogs-search-form{grid-template-columns:1fr}}
